What is a test automation engineer intern?

Test Automation Engineer Interns are entry-level professionals or students who assist in designing, developing, and executing automated tests for software applications under the supervision of experienced engineers. Their main role is to ensure that software products function correctly by using automation tools to identify bugs and verify code quality. Interns typically work with scripting languages, learn about different testing frameworks, and gain hands-on experience in the software development lifecycle. This position is ideal for those interested in starting a career in software quality assurance and automation engineering.

What types of projects and responsibilities can a test automation engineer intern expect during their internship?

As a Test Automation Engineer Intern, you'll typically work on creating, executing, and maintaining automated test scripts for software applications under the guidance of senior team members. You'll collaborate closely with developers and QA professionals to understand requirements, identify test cases, and ensure thorough test coverage. Interns often participate in daily stand-ups, code reviews, and may assist in troubleshooting issues discovered during automated testing. This role provides hands-on experience with popular automation tools and frameworks, helping build foundational skills for a career in software quality assurance.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a test automation engineer intern,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Test Automation Engineer Intern, you need a solid understanding of programming concepts, software testing methodologies, and knowledge of at least one scripting language, often backed by progress toward a relevant degree. Familiarity with automation tools like Selenium, JUnit, or TestNG, and experience with version control systems such as Git, are typically expected. Attention to detail, problem-solving skills, and effective communication make candidates stand out in this role. These abilities ensure efficient test coverage, fast identification of software issues, and productive teamwork in the software development lifecycle.

What is the difference between Test Automation Engineer Intern vs QA Tester Intern?

AspectTest Automation Engineer InternQA Tester Intern
Primary FocusDeveloping and maintaining automated test scriptsExecuting manual and automated tests to identify bugs
Skills RequiredProgramming, scripting, automation toolsTesting methodologies, attention to detail
Work EnvironmentCollaborates with developers, uses automation frameworksWorks closely with QA teams, performs manual testing
CertificationsBasic knowledge of testing tools, programming certificationsTesting certifications like ISTQB beneficial

In summary, Test Automation Engineer Interns focus on creating automated tests using programming skills, while QA Tester Interns primarily perform manual testing and basic automation. Both roles are essential in quality assurance but differ in technical depth and responsibilities.

About your role:
As a Senior Quality Assurance and Test Automation Engineer, you will design and execute quality engineering strategies for the North Front-End platform across functional, regression, integration, and performance testing. You will work independently with senior management, business partners, and global technical teams to improve release quality, strengthen automation coverage, and support reliable delivery for high-volume payment processing solutions.
What you'll do:
  • Design, develop, and execute automated test scripts for functional, regression, integration, end-to-end, and performance testing across web, application programming interface (API), and system workflows
  • Build, maintain, and improve test automation frameworks and reusable tools using Python or a similar object-oriented language to increase test coverage and execution efficiency
  • Partner with business, product, and engineering teams to define test scope, gather requirements, and create test plans aligned to business rules, technical design, and release objectives
  • Perform testing activities including planning, test case design, scripting, execution, debugging, defect reporting, and post-execution analysis for projects of moderate complexity
  • Analyze test results, document defects, track remediation, and communicate quality status, risks, and metrics using tools such as Jira or similar test management and defect tracking platforms
  • Integrate automated tests into continuous integration and continuous deployment pipelines using GitHub, GitLab, Jenkins, or similar tools to support consistent and repeatable validation
  • Research and apply new automation tools, testing approaches, and observability practices to improve defect triage, diagnostics, and overall test effectiveness
  • Responsibilities listed are not intended to be all-inclusive and may be modified as necessary

Experience you'll need to have:
  • 8+ years of experience in quality assurance and test automation for enterprise-scale, high-volume platforms, including functional, regression, integration, and end-to-end testing
  • 6+ years of experience developing and maintaining automated test frameworks using Python, Java, C#, or a similar object-oriented language
  • 6+ years of experience using automation and test tools such as Selenium WebDriver, Cypress, Playwright, TestNG, Tricentis Tosca, JMeter, QTP, or Unified Functional Testing (UFT)
  • 5+ years of experience testing APIs, Representational State Transfer (REST) and JavaScript Object Notation (JSON) web services, and Transmission Control Protocol/Hypertext Transfer Protocol (TCP/HTTP) applications
  • 4+ years of experience integrating automated tests into continuous integration and continuous deployment pipelines using GitHub, GitLab, Jenkins, or similar tools, and managing defects and execution results in Jira, qTest, Zephyr, or TestRail
  • Experience applying software development life cycle and Agile or Scrum delivery practices, including participation in sprint planning, test planning, execution tracking, and quality reviews
  • Bachelor's degree in computer science, engineering, information technology, or a related field, or equivalent combination of education, related experience and/or military experience
